Will there be a fourth surge in the United States? Unfortunately, probably yes.
Will there be a fourth surge in California, and closer to us, Sonoma County itself? Fortunately, probably not.
Currently, case loads in the Northeast and the Midwest are going up by a lot (30% and 58% respectively). The West is only increasing by 5% (Sonoma County is still at a decrease), while the South actually has decreasing case numbers.
Epidemiologists believe that this new surge was brought on by the new COVID-19 variant from Britain. They also feel that this surge won't be as debilitating to the United States as more and more people are getting vaccinated. But, there is still a risk.
There is still worry that those in high risk groups are still not getting vaccinated. This is still highly dangerous, as the virus can still spread in those groups if they refuse to get vaccinated. It only takes a few infections to cause serious problems. There is also a chance that this surge is severe, as we see it wreaking havoc in Michigan with an increase in case numbers of 125%.
Experts are predicting that this new surge will most likely end by May or June. It will end only if people continue to get vaccinated and mask up in large groups. These things remain the most important guidelines to follow as we see the end of the pandemic ahead. I know that it's close, but masking and vaccinating will help us get there.
